Gateway to Kuncha Chaudhary

Gateway to Kuncha Chaudhary

Approach: Approximately 250 meters south-west of Lal Quila Metro Station and 1 kilometer south-east of Old Delhi Railway Station Airport: Indira Gandhi International (IGI) Airport Railway Station: Old Delhi Railway Station Bus Station: Near Old Delhi Railway Station

This gateway is one of the very few remaining entrances to a Kuncha (a traditional residential lane or courtyard) and serves as the entrance to Kuncha Chaudhary. There is no significant local or traditional information available about the gateway, other than its function as an entrance. Architecturally, it follows the Mughal style. The structure is a massive, two-bayed gateway featuring three pointed arch entrances. The roofs of all bays are made of sandstone laid over wooden panels and supported by iron girders. The exterior of the entrance is painted pink, while the remaining parts are whitewashed. The gateway is constructed using Lakhori brick masonry, finished with plaster.


Year of Built: 18th - 19th Century
